Kari is a Rural village located in Pathna, Sahebganj, Jharkhand.
The total population of Kari is 20.
Kari village comprises 4 households.
The literacy rate in Kari is 16.7%. Among the literate population of 3, there are 3 literate males and 0 literate females.
In Kari, there are 9 males and 11 females, with a sex ratio of 1222 females per 1000 males.
There are 2 children (10% of population), comprising 1 boys and 1 girls.
The total number of workers in Kari is 14, with 6 main workers and 8 marginal workers.
In Kari,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 20 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(9 males, 11 females).
Kari is located in Jharkhand state, Sahebganj district, and falls under Pathna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 359423 and LGD code is 359423.
